Output a25246459ca558189cdbc56e17c3dcb7a3c2596ea2abbe9845fc18dd611d814c:3

value
95158
script pubkey
OP_0 OP_PUSHBYTES_20 a85ba3ef3e9987ea7e725a3ed40ae77d5a9d03e0
address
bc1q4pd68me7nxr75lnjtgldgzh804df6qlqmh3uzd
transaction
a25246459ca558189cdbc56e17c3dcb7a3c2596ea2abbe9845fc18dd611d814c